I used the GAR filing for the first time last week when filing for a flight back from Caen to Bristol. The file plan filed fine and sent me a confirming e mail. The GAR seemed to file and gave me a reference number which i duly noted. Before departure, immigration at Bristol phoned me to say that the had spotted our intended arrival via the flight plan, but had received no GAR. I told them I had filed it 30 minutes before. They were not au fait with SkyDemon and asked where i and sent it to and of course I had no idea where I had sent it to. The lady searched but could find no GAR and phoned back, but we were airborne. On landing, they requested I resent the GAR which i again did on SD and again received no confirming e mail. The lady in immigration appreciated that we had done our best and requested that in future, we  copy her in with an e mail, which we could do, attaching either the written details or a screen capture of the SD GAR form. When I last heard she was searching in Manchester central immigration for any sign of our GAR. Am I missing some important step here? I had a good wifi when i sent the GARs and had no problem receiving e mail confirmation of the flight plan. Help please

I have given up trying to use the GAR app and the associated Free AOPA site and Skydemon. THey are fine in theory but the GAR APP people have screwed up a system that worked perfectly last year and they have the nerve to charge £3 per GAR for it. At least it's free on Skydemon. I spent a frustrating hour under pressure at Weert Budel trying to use the New APP for a GAR to my non ICAO base which is in the database but would not validate. Not what you want before a flight. On another flight I spent 2 hours not under pressure in a friends house in Germany trying to file the GAR via both Skydemon and the AOPA site without success. I sent the old GAR form by Email in the end.

Out of interest, my German friends, 7 aircraft, who have just toured UK and Southern Ireland with me sent a single combined Excel spreadsheet with all the necessary details for all aircraft, pilots, and intended route over 7 days to the GAR people. They were met by the Border Force at Popham on the way in to the VAC meeting and after checking the paperwork the Border Force people congratulated them on the submission - just what we want! i.e. We didn't have to wade through 28 individual GAR applications!
